Secondary Spinal Cord Injury llI: Pathophysiology

Early Ischemia and Ionic ImbalanceWithin minutes of spinal cord injury, a secondary cascade begins, progressing over hours to weeks. Vascular damage reduces blood flow, causing ischemia and mitochondrial dysfunction. ATP depletion leads to ion pump failure, membrane depolarization, sodium influx, potassium efflux, and water accumulation, resulting in cellular swelling. Multiple Sclerosis l: Introduction

Multiple sclerosis is a chronic autoimmune disease of the central nervous system (CNS) that affects the brain, spinal cord, and optic nerves. It is an inflammatory demyelinating disorder and a leading cause of neurological disability in young adults.EpidemiologyMS commonly begins between 20 and 40 years of age and is twice as common in women. Myasthenia Gravis: Overview and Treatment

Myasthenia gravis is a neuromuscular transmission disorder characterized by weakness and increased fatigability of skeletal muscles. It is an autoimmune disease affecting approximately one in 2000 people, where antibodies against the α1 subunit of nicotinic acetylcholine receptors are produced.

Area of Science:

  • Neurology
  • Rehabilitation Medicine

Background:

  • Spasticity is a common, complex condition resulting from central nervous system (CNS) injury.
  • It presents as a velocity-dependent increase in muscle tone and can be an early symptom of various neurological disorders.

Purpose of the Study:

  • To provide a comprehensive overview of spasticity.
  • To cover its causes, pathophysiology, clinical features, diagnosis, impact, and measurement.

Main Methods:

  • This is a review article.
  • It synthesizes existing knowledge on spasticity from relevant literature.

Main Results:

  • Spasticity's clinical spectrum varies widely, from mild to severe hypertonia.
  • Severe spasticity can lead to significant complications including pain, contractures, and joint immobility.
  • Accurate differentiation from other conditions like rigidity is crucial.

Conclusions:

  • Early identification and understanding of spasticity are vital for mitigating its negative impact on functional independence and patient quality of life.
  • This review offers a foundational understanding for clinicians and researchers.
